Shivers and shining sweat wreck my body,
Embraced by you and engulfed by your heat,
Numbly sensitized, to the point of glory,
Simply drowning in this unlikely heaven.
Invisible to the world of prying eyes,
Beautifully writhing in sync to the
Invincible, encouraging music,
Living through the dance of eternity.
Indulging in the pleasure of your touch,
Trying to immerse myself in the moment.
Young and novice we dance under the light of moon.
